Support and use TAG_ALLOW_WHILE_ON_BODY
There are three changes in this CL:
1. Persist all characteristics provided at the time of key creation.
We do this to avoid device-specific keymaster implementations
stripping keys they are not aware of.
2. Add an onDeviceOffBody API method that will be called whenever a
wearable device is detected to have been removed.
3. Check whether a key was created with TAG_ALLOW_WHILE_ON_BODY and
the device has gone off-body since the last auth event when
deciding whether it can be used.
